Exhaust leak was also discovered today. Both sides z1 headers to test pipe, one side test pipes to y-pipe. That work is being done as we speak.

Bear in mind none of these numbers means much until i get it on the dyno at AAM to compare.

Results are STD not SAE and it was 328.11, 259.72. If subtract 4% to get the SAE guess then its 315. I highly doubt i lost power but right now comparing one dyno SAE and another STD, both dynojet. I havent even driven it yet. Anyway, just wanted to update.

Next update after driving it home and getting on it a bit then i'll schedule some pulls on AAM dyno for a direct compare.
